In the Cartier book written by Hans Nadelhoffer, the author talks about an emerald parure owned by the Leuchtenbergs, and originally in the Beauharnais family, that was sold in the 20's and bought by "a Paris syndicate to which Cartier's belonged (...) The jewels were broken up in Paris, despite a subscription organized by the Louvre to prevent this".
